epsxe windows mode problems
well, epsxe runs fine when i play it in fullscreen mode, but when i have it in windows mode the game doesnt even load up then it gives me the "would you like to send an error report?" that is so common for XP after about 3 seconds of waiting...and its weird cuz if i open another game, such as sims or diablo2 in windows mode, then open epsxe, it seems to work fine....but this gets very annoying because those games take a while to load up and i was just wondering if there was a solution to this problem
THANKS! |

the peops soft plugin makes the processor do ALL of the work, so you will need a faster processor than if you used the other plugins. i tried both the soft plugin and the dx6/dx7 plugins on my friends comp which is a 933 mhz p3 with i think the same gfx chipset. the dx6 plugin ran better and a little faster than the normal dx7 plugin. the dx6 one ran either at or close to full speed, but the soft plugin ran at about 30-40 fps (i think).

well the compatibility is higher with the soft plugin, but it doesn't run fast with slower computers and it doesn't have as many gfx options and settings. as for the gfx card. try using the opengl plugin. i use it on my gf4 mx 420 card and it works good (just not @ full speed, blame my processor). but if it works ok with the soft plugin. then keep using it then
